Well, after you restarted the server our character saver NPC started malfunctioning. It won't properly save characters and any saved characters you set puts the body to be set on your head as a hat and leaves your body the same as it was when you set to that character. So in other words, if I am using head108.png and body12.png and I set to a character using body13.png and head7.png the head will change, the colors of the body will change, but the body itself remains body12. Meanwhile, body13.png will appear on my head as a hat. I'm assuming the script became corrupted in the restart process or something...
|
Ok fixed the problem, the tokenize command was not working in some cases when the original string was already a correct comma text (normally you just need to use #I(string,index) for that instead of tokenizing and then using #t)
